If the laser pointer does not fall within the definition of a "prohibited weapon" because it is not over 1 milliwatt, then section 11FA Summary Offences Act 1988 (NSW) prescribes penalties of up to 2 years imprisonment and/or $5,500 fine for having or using a laser pointer in a public place without a reasonable excuse. (1) As used in subsection (2), the term "laser lighting device" means a handheld device, not affixed to a firearm, which emits a laser beam that is designed to be used by the operator as a pointer or highlighter to indicate, mark, or identify a specific position, place, item, or object. Penal Code 417.25 PC is the California statute that makes it a crime for a person to point a laser scope, or a laser pointer, at another person in a threatening manner.The offense is a misdemeanor that carries a penalty of up to 30 days in jail.. 417.25 PC states that: (a) Every person who, except in self-defense, aims or points a laser scope, as defined in subdivision (b), or a laser pointer . The law references the CDRH hazard classi-cation scheme and sets forth requirements for registration and authorizes fees, provides for exemption of nonhazardous systems, requires reporting of injuries resulting from use of lasers, and authorizes the adoption of regulations for inspec-tions to ensure the safe use and operation of laser systems.
